Why did Lencho say the raindrops were like new coins? How did the same rain change the face of Lencho’s field?
Lencho was a poor and hardworking farmer. He hoped for a good crop, but his fields needed rain or atleast a shower. He waited for the rain eagerly. The rain did come. One day it started drizzling. Lencho felt the falling rain drops as ‘new silver coins’. The big drops of rain, according to him, were ten cent coins and the little ones were that of five. He was quite satisfied with the rainfall. But suddenly the strong wind began to blow and with the rain very large hailstones began to fall. It fell for an hour. The rain, which till then, was a hope for better future, changed into destruction. It shattered all his hopes and changed the face of his fields. It destroyed his crop completely. Lencho’s soul was filled with sadness. He feared that he would go hungry for whole year unless someone helped them from imminent starvation.
